Creamy Cheese Potatoes

I have had your recipe cards for years and love them!! My son's favorite is the creamy cheese potatoes, but I cannot find the recipe card anymore. Can you please add it? --Debra
Hi Debra, I’m afraid I don’t have a recipe called “Creamy Cheese Potatoes.” Do you mean Potato & Cheese Bake? It’s a wonderful rich dish with cream and two kinds of cheese. Or maybe it’s Rustic Creamed Potatoes, Classic Potatoes au Gratin or Herbed Cheese Potatoes you’re looking for? They are all very cheesy and creamy potato dishes. Hope this helps!
